The first Chicago regulation, which forbade "the passing of any stove pipe through the roof, partition, or siding of any building, unless guarded by tin or iron six inches from the wood," was passed in November 1833. The four Bureaus are commanded by the 1st Deputy Fire Commissioner, who in turn reports to the Fire Commissioner. The Chicago Fire Department (CFD) provides fire suppression, rescue services, Hazardous Materials Response services and emergency medical response services to the city of Chicago, Illinois, United States, under the jurisdiction of the Mayor of Chicago. Leon Despresintroduced a resolution asking that Quinn end the discrimination, citing only 187 Black firefighters out of 4,514 and only one integrated unit. [6], The Bureau of Logistics commands the following Divisions: Support Services, Support & Logistics (EMS), Equipment & Supply, Building & Property Management, Record, Employee Relations, Labor Relations, Staff/Human Relations, the Pension Board, the Regulatory Compliance, and Management Information Systems/Technology. The citys force stayed lily white well into the 1970s under the 21-year rule of Quinn, aBridgeportnative and boyhood friend of Daley. Because of years of litigation and large applicant pools, tests have been offered infrequently. In a statement, a spokesman for theChicago Fire Departmentsaid hiring is handled by the citysDepartment of Human Resourcesrather than theFire Departmentitself, and that much of the reason for the racial imbalance is the low number of Blacks who apply to take the test. This spurred decades of dueling lawsuits between Black and white firefighters and applicants claiming racial bias and reverse discrimination.
